Adam Joseph Minnaugh, 41, passed away at home on September 17, 2025 after bravely fighting a chronic and debilitating illness. He graduated from Bishop McDevitt High School in 2002 and had been employed at PHEAA as a loan counselor.
Adam is survived by his parents, Eugene F. Minnaugh Jr. and Pamela S. Minnaugh as well as his paternal grandmother Elizabeth Minnaugh, his sisters Stephanie Libhart (Stephen), Tamara Baer (M. Tyler), Kristin Bair (Bryan), nieces and nephew Leah Libhart, Lauren Libhart, Alexis Baer, Ava Baer, Rylie Bair and Brennan Bair. Many beloved Aunts, Uncles and Cousins. He is predeceased by his Paternal Grandfather Eugene Minnaugh Sr. and his Maternal Grandparents Bud and Betty Hinkley and Gayle Emerson, and his Uncle Doug Verbos.
Adam was an accomplished songwriter and guitarist and played even through his last days. In his memory, please listen to songs from Christopher Cross, Huey Lewis and the News, Pink Floyd and Crosby, Still, and Nash. Please enjoy a rum and coke from time to time in his memory.
The family would like to acknowledge the kindness and care given to him by UPMC Home Healthcare, LIMA Rheumatology and Bayada Physical Therapy.
Mass of Christian Burial will be celebrated at 12:00 PM Monday, September 29, 2025 at St. Catherine Laboure Catholic Church, 4000 Derry St., Harrisburg. Burial will be in Holy Cross Cemetery. A visitation will be from 11:00 AM Monday until the time of the service at the church.
